Transaction 85ea150648ef6e757e0c3442908e14156454ad82819a3244f1388fc5fc3c8934
1 Input
1 Output
-
85ea150648ef6e757e0c3442908e14156454ad82819a3244f1388fc5fc3c8934:0
- value
- 53461
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f063a918c01f14e5a77a60d448dc2b453bfe29b OP_EQUALVERIFY OP_CHECKSIG
- address
- 15HeDoNUCnp7eegCsC7dm8d2EgoFLZ8EwY